SAS Institute, the privately held North Carolina-based analytics vendor, marked its 50th anniversary this week, having grown from a university research project into a global data and AI platform serving over 50,000 customers. CEO Jim Goodnight and CTO Bryan Harris framed SAS's next phase around AI governance, transparency, and agentic systems on its Viya platform, positioning governed AI as a differentiator against less-regulated competitors. The company remains debt-free and has longstanding presence in regulated sectors including government, banking, and healthcare.
